May 23, 2022 · In this Craigslist cashier's check scam, buyers on Craigslist send more than the agreed-upon amount, only to ask for the extra money back or to use it to pay a third party, such as a shipping company. Eventually, your bank will notify you that the check is fake and request the money back. Contact the issuing bank or credit union if someone pays you and you suspect that it might be a fake cashier's check. The bank name will be on the cashier's check, and you can get their phone number and call to verify the validity of the cashier's check. Scams often pretend to involve a 3rd party (shipping agent, business associate, etc.). .4. Distant person offers to send you a cashier's check or money order and then have you wire money: This is ALWAYS a scam in our experience—the cashier's check is FAKE. Sometimes accompanies an offer of merchandise, sometimes not. Craigslist claims you can avoid 99% of scam attempts by following this rule. Don’t accept or extend payment from anyone you haven’t met in person. Never wire funds. This is likely a scammer. Don’t accept personal checks, cashier checks, or money orders. The most common variation on this scam involves a person who agrees to rent a house or apartment. As the landlord expects, this person sends a check or money order for the deposits, rent, and fees. So far, so good.

Counterfeit money orders and cashier's checks have been used in certain scams to steal from those who sell their goods online on sites such as eBay and Craigslist. The counterfeit cashier's check scam is a scheme wherein the victim is sent a cashier's check or money order for payment on an item for ...

Cashier’s checks “checks issued by a bank” are considered by many to be risk-free. The funds are paid out by the bank, not the buyer. So, requiring a cashier’s check for payment from a customer seems very secure. And it is – as long as the check is genuine. Aug 27, 2020 · The reason it takes a long time for a fake check to be discovered is because of bank regulations that stipulate maximum hold times for checks. Funds from a cashier’s check must be made available immediately. The fraud isn’t discovered until your bank attempts to submit the cashier’s check to the issuing bank for payment. Cashier's checks are checks guaranteed by a financial institution, drawn from its own funds and signed by a cashier or teller.Dec 6, 2022 · The payee's name should already be printed on a cashier’s check (this is done at the bank by a teller). If the payee line is blank, the check is fake. Bank Phone Number. A genuine cashier's check always includes a phone number for the issuing bank.
